I looked up the configs of some of the test kernels. The really skinny
kernel had CONFIG_IDEPCI_SHARE_IRQ is not set but my current kernel
(2.2.15pre15 with ide.2.2.15pre15 (with the small non"static" egroup_p
tweak to make it compile) *does* have CONFIG_IDEPCI_SHARE_IRQ=y
So: both. And both crashing at GET_STAT()...
